What is the Doña Ana Community College Admission Application?
The Doña Ana Community College Admission Application is a vital form for prospective students seeking to enroll in educational programs at Doña Ana Community College in New Mexico. Completing this application is an essential step in the enrollment process, allowing the college to gather necessary information about each applicant.
This admission application serves, primarily, to systematize how students apply and enables the college to assess candidates for various programs. It ensures that important details, which help in aligning students with suitable courses, are collected efficiently.

Key Features of the Doña Ana Community College Admission Application
The application comprises several key components that applicants need to be aware of:
-
Name and Birth Date sections for basic identification.
-
Mailing address and contact fields to ensure the college can communicate effectively.
-
Checkboxes for selecting program preferences, which helps in directing students toward suitable educational tracks.
-
Accurate personal and educational information is crucial to avoid delays in the processing of applications.

Required Documents and Supporting Materials
To complete the application process effectively, certain documents must be submitted, including:
-
High school transcripts or equivalent educational documentation.
-
Identification documents, such as a driver’s license or state ID.
-
Any additional forms or certifications required by specific programs.
Supplying complete and accurate documentation is crucial for ensuring a smooth admission process.

What are the eligibility requirements for the Doña Ana Community College Admission Application?
To apply for admission, prospective students must have a high school diploma or equivalent. Specific program prerequisites may also apply, so check the program details on the college website.
Is there a deadline for submitting the admission application?
Yes, there are specific deadlines for each semester. It's crucial to check the Doña Ana Community College website for current deadlines to ensure your application is submitted on time.
How can I submit the completed admission application?
You can submit your completed application directly through pdfFiller or print and mail it to the Doña Ana Community College admissions office. Be sure to include any required supporting documents.
What supporting documents are needed for the admission application?
Typically, you will need to submit your high school transcripts, proof of residency, and possibly test scores if required. Always refer to the college's website for specific requirements.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the application?
Common mistakes include incomplete fields, inaccuracies in personal information, and submitting without proofreading. Always double-check your application before submission.
How long does it take to process the admission application?
Processing times vary but typically range from a few weeks to a month after submission. For updates, regularly check with the admissions office.
Are there any fees associated with the Doña Ana Community College Admission Application?
Currently, there is no application fee; however, it’s advisable to confirm this through the college's official channels or website, as policies may change.
